Output ef59f7660c0dd481d80190744405efde5c078cd448357dec6aba83bc42fc5437: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b939311de15d0f2c37013aa6da354a775d232d OP_EQUAL
address
MEAY52FxQQCcASGBuuSadxNUFLZrVTRZtr
transaction
ef59f7660c0dd481d80190744405efde5c078cd448357dec6aba83bc42fc5437
spent
true